Gold as an Investment Opportunity for Tanzanians

Gold has continuously been a coveted asset across the globe. In Tanzania, gold represents significant financial importance. With rising interest in alternative investments, many Tanzanians are considering gold as a potential investment strategy.

However, venturing into the world of gold investment requires careful evaluation. This guide aims to provide some key factors to bear in mind when purchasing in gold as a Tanzanian.

Firstly, it's crucial to comprehend the varieties of gold investment available. These can encompass physical gold such as bars and coins, as well as paper assets like gold ETFs or mutual funds.

Additionally, it's important to study reputable sellers in Tanzania who supply authentic gold products at fair prices.

Finally, continuously remember that market fluctuations can be dynamic. Diversify your portfolio and consult with a expert before making any commitments.
